can anyone tell me how they extended the fuel lines a a 89/95 toyota pup? I am talking mainly about the main line the comes off the sending unit.. Its the one that has the fitting attached to it then a small 12 run of hose going into a hard line under the cab.. How did you extend this line???
mr.ed
+1y
Edited: 4/9/2009 4:35:41 PM by mr ed
I cut my hard line like 4 inches from the fitting at the pump, and ran rubber line to the hard line under the cab.Just used fuel line for fuel injection from a napa and hose clamps.
